Output 37ef1230239ac26209c58003e0a92494e3c729bfa213c72e2897399205b38d9c:1

value
3447783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5b656f41a4faa85f1f0e06339b66c76d094043 OP_EQUAL
address
3CwGXTePbyHFtLK9UmqvZLFZG84ohxEWvt
transaction
37ef1230239ac26209c58003e0a92494e3c729bfa213c72e2897399205b38d9c
spent
true